SAULT STE. MARIE, Mich.- The Women's tennis team will be traveling to Caledonia, Mich. to participate in the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) Regionals hosted by Davenport University this weekend. Matches will be played on Friday, Sept. 20, Saturday, Sept. 21 and Sunday, Sept. 22 although the opponents and times of the match have yet to be determined. 

After an injury to junior Milena Baigorria, the Lakers will only have four eligible players headed into this match. The Lakers will hope to build off of No. 1 AlexiAnn Drouin and her strong performances last weekend where she won her singles match (6-4, 6-3) and her doubles match with Baigorria. Sophomores Nadege Koua and Keegan Malpass will be competing for the Lakers as well as freshman Riley Gilman

In this competition, the Lakers will be participating with over 8,000 student athletes from across the nation. This regional competition is comprised of teams from NCAA Division I, II & III and the NAIA. The Lakers will participate in the Midwestern region of the NCAA Division II competition.
